Vallée du Soussouéou Monthly Climate Breakdown and Twelve-Month Weather Normals

Analysis of twelve consecutive monthly records reveals long term temperature bounds, average daily precipitation rates, and calculated daylight variations across the calendar year. Examining these multi-variable climate normals at a representative elevation provides a structured baseline for understanding regional atmospheric patterns without relying on annual averages.
Mean temperaturePrecipitationHumidityWind speedDaylight
January2.8 °C-6.3° to 13.5°2.6 mm/day85.8%3.1 m/s9.2 hours
February3.2 °C-6.6° to 15.2°2.4 mm/day83.5%3.1 m/s10.3 hours
March6 °C-3.7° to 18.6°2.2 mm/day80.3%3.1 m/s11.7 hours
April8.3 °C-1.4° to 21.3°2.8 mm/day79.2%3.1 m/s13.2 hours
May12.2 °C1.6° to 25.2°2.6 mm/day77.7%2.8 m/s14.5 hours
June15.9 °C5.5° to 29.5°2.2 mm/day75.4%2.5 m/s15.1 hours
July18.4 °C8.1° to 31.7°1.6 mm/day71.3%2.4 m/s14.8 hours
August18.9 °C8° to 32.5°1.6 mm/day68.2%2.4 m/s13.7 hours
September15.3 °C5° to 28.5°2.2 mm/day71.5%2.5 m/s12.3 hours
October11.4 °C1.2° to 24°2.6 mm/day77.6%3 m/s10.8 hours
November6.2 °C-2.8° to 18.5°3.5 mm/day84.5%3.1 m/s9.5 hours
December3.7 °C-5.3° to 14.1°2.7 mm/day85.2%3.1 m/s8.9 hours
